如何描述数据库增删改查
-
数据库增删改查是指对数据库中存储的数据进行插入(增加)、删除、修改和查询的操作。这些操作是数据库管理系统(DBMS)的核心功能,同时也是数据库系统中最常见和基础的操作之一。下面将详细描述数据库增删改查的过程:
1. 数据库增加(Insert):
数据库增加操作指向数据库中插入新的数据记录。在进行数据增加操作时,我们首先需要指定要插入数据的表名称,并提供要插入的数据值。语法通常为:
IN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...);例如,如果我们要向名为"students"的表中插入一条学生信息,语句可以如下所示:
INSERT INTO students (student_id, student_name, student_age) VALUES (1, 'Alice', 20);执行该语句后,数据库将新增一条学生信息记录到"students"表中。
2. 数据库删除(Delete):
删除操作用于删除数据库中的数据记录。在进行数据删除操作时,我们需要指定要删除数据的表名称,并通常还需要提供删除条件。如下是删除操作的语法:
DELETE FROM table_name WHERE condition;例如,如果我们要删除"students"表中学生名为"Alice"的记录,语句可以如下所示:
DELETE FROM students WHERE student_name = 'Alice';执行该语句后,"students"表中关于学生"Alice"的记录将被删除。
3. 数据库修改(Update):
修改操作用于更新数据库中已有的数据记录。在进行数据修改操作时,我们需要指定要修改数据的表名称、更新的字段和更新条件。修改操作的语法通常如下: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;例如,如果我们要将"students"表中学生名为"Alice"的年龄修改为22岁,语句可以如下所示:
UPDATE students SET student_age = 22 WHERE student_name = 'Alice';执行该语句后,"students"表中关于学生"Alice"的年龄将被更新为22岁。
4. 数据库查询(Select):
查询操作用于从数据库中检索数据记录。在进行数据查询操作时,我们需要指定要查询数据的表名称、要查询的字段和查询条件。查询操作的语法通常如下:
SELECT column1, column2, ... FROM table_name WHERE condition;例如,如果我们要查询"students"表中所有学生的姓名和年龄,语句可以如下所示:
SELECT student_name, student_age FROM students;执行该语句后,将返回"students"表中所有学生的姓名和年龄信息。
5. 数据库增删改查的应用:
数据库增删改查是数据库系统中最基础和常见的操作,广泛应用于各种类型的应用程序和场景中。例如,在学生管理系统中,可以通过增加操作添加新的学生信息,通过删除操作移除已毕业或退学的学生信息,通过修改操作更新学生的成绩信息,通过查询操作检索学生的个人资料等。总之,数据库增删改查为应用程序提供了对数据进行有效管理和检索的基础功能,是数据库系统不可或缺的一部分。
1年前 -
数据库增删改查是数据库操作中最基本、最常见的四种操作。其中增加(Create)、删除(Delete)、修改(Update)和查询(Retrieve)是数据库管理系统(DBMS)中最基本的四种操作命令,用于管理数据库中的数据。下面将分别对这四种操作进行详细描述。
1. 增加(Create)
增加操作是向数据库中添加新的数据记录。通常情况下,增加操作使用SQL语句中的INSERT INTO命令来实现。用户需要指定要插入数据的表名和要插入的数据值,确保数据符合表结构的约束条件。在执行插入操作之前,需要确保数据库连接已建立并且有足够的权限向数据库中插入数据。
例如,要向名为“students”的表中插入一条新记录,包括学生ID为123,姓名为Alice,年龄为20,性别为女的数据,可以执行以下SQL语句:
INSERT INTO students (studentID, name, age, gender) VALUES (123, 'Alice', 20, 'Female');2. 删除(Delete)
删除操作用于从数据库中删除特定的数据记录。通常情况下,删除操作使用SQL语句中的DELETE FROM命令来实现。用户需要指定要删除数据的表名和删除条件,确保只删除符合条件的数据记录。在执行删除操作之前,需要确保数据库连接已建立并且有足够的权限删除数据。
例如,要从名为“students”的表中删除学生ID为123的记录,可以执行以下SQL语句:
DELETE FROM students WHERE studentID = 123;3. 修改(Update)
修改操作用于更新数据库中已有的数据记录。通常情况下,修改操作使用SQL语句中的UPDATE命令来实现。用户需要指定要更新数据的表名、更新的字段和更新条件,确保只更新符合条件的数据记录。在执行更新操作之前,需要确保数据库连接已建立并且有足够的权限更新数据。
例如,要将名为“students”的表中学生ID为123的学生姓名修改为Bob,可以执行以下SQL语句:
UPDATE students SET name = 'Bob' WHERE studentID = 123;4. 查询(Retrieve)
查询操作用于从数据库中检索数据记录。通常情况下,查询操作使用SQL语句中的SELECT命令来实现。用户可以指定检索的字段、检索的表、检索条件等,以获得符合条件的数据记录。在执行查询操作之前,需要确保数据库连接已建立并且有足够的权限检索数据。
例如,要从名为“students”的表中检索所有学生的姓名和年龄数据,可以执行以下SQL语句:
SELECT name, age FROM students;通过以上描述,可以清晰地了解数据库的增删改查操作,这四种操作是数据库系统中最基本且最常用的操作命令,能够实现对数据库中数据的有效管理和获取。
1年前 -
数据库增删改查是数据库操作中非常基础且重要的部分,涉及到对数据库中数据的创建、更新、删除和检索。下面将分别从增加(Create)、删除(Delete)、更新(Update)和查询(Select)这四个方面进行详细描述。
数据库增加(Create)
数据库中的数据增加操作通常使用SQL语句的INSERT命令来实现。INSERT语句的基本语法如下:
IN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...);例如,如果有一个名为
students的表,包含列id、name和age,可以通过以下SQL语句向其中添加一条记录:INSERT INTO students (id, name, age) VALUES (1, 'Alice', 20);数据库删除(Delete)
数据库中的数据删除操作通常使用SQL语句的DELETE命令来实现。DELETE语句的基本语法如下:
DELETE FROM table_name WHERE condition;例如,如果希望从名为
students的表中删除年龄大于 25 岁的所有记录,可以使用以下SQL语句:DELETE FROM students WHERE age > 25;数据库更新(Update)
数据库中的数据更新操作通常使用SQL语句的UPDATE命令来实现。UPDATE语句的基本语法如下: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;例如,如果希望更新名为
students的表中某个学生的姓名和年龄,可以使用以下SQL语句:UPDATE students SET name = 'Bob', age = 22 WHERE id = 2;数据库查询(Select)
数据库中的数据查询操作通常使用SQL语句的SELECT命令来实现。SELECT语句的基本语法如下:
SELECT column1, column2, ... FROM table_name WHERE condition;例如,如果希望从名为
students的表中选择所有年龄大于 18 岁的学生记录,可以使用以下SQL语句:SELECT * FROM students WHERE age > 18;总结
数据库增删改查是数据库操作中的基础操作,通过使用INSERT、DELETE、UPDATE和SELECT等SQL语句,可以实现对数据库中数据的增加、删除、更新和查询。这些操作对于保持数据库中数据的完整性、准确性和一致性具有非常重要的作用。
1年前


